DFRobot HUSKYLENS2 SensorsDescription
The DFRobot HUSKYLENS 2 Microscope Camera Module provides approximately 30x magnification with a 6mm focal length lens and a 2MP GC2093 image sensor. It enables the observation and identification of microscopic targets, such as cells, with a minimum resolvable line width of approximately 3μm. This module is ideal for automated biology, microscopic quality inspection, and interdisciplinary technology education.

Part Description
The HUSKYLENS 2 Microscope Camera Module features a 2MP GC2093 image sensor and provides approximately 30x magnification with a 6mm focal length lens. It is capable of resolving details as small as 3 micrometers, making it an ideal tool for applications in biology, quality inspection, and education. The module allows for advanced machine vision algorithms, enabling tasks such as object recognition, tracking, and classification at a microscopic level.
